To be responsible for a team of network engineers and administration functions for the Internet platforms.
The role has line management responsibility for a team of staff.
To work and liaise with other operations teams and the wider technical community in order to diagnose and fix service affecting issues.
To work and liaise with other operations teams and the wider technical community on design, implementation, and transition to BAU operation of new network infrastructure
To ensure that the platforms remain highly available.
• To lead a team of technical staff (engineers and senior engineers).
• To ensure that systems are documented and kept current.
• To own and maintain the network infrastructure for online services and ensure availability, meeting agreed OLAs and SLAs of 99.99%. This includes all network environments within the managed platforms across multiple data centres.
• Management and maintenance of Internet facing network devices and address space on platforms
• Management of technical developments of operational importance and participation in developing or setting standards as directed.
• To work with partners to ensure that their networks are configured and maintained to support the levels of availability required.
• To work with the architecture, infrastructure engineering and delivery teams to ensure that the network infrastructure remains current, performs to standard and is well understood.

• To improve the standard of technical operations and competencies within the team.
• To participate in incident, problem and capacity management processes
• To provide a 3rd line on call support for the network and to the 24/7 team as required
• Extensive technical knowledge and experience of managing and maintaining large-scale, highly available, Internet facing networks
• Extensive experience troubleshooting multi-tier Internet applications platforms, particularly for web applications and streaming
• Experience with a broad range of network hardware, software
• Deep understanding of network protocols, and their applications and characteristic behaviours
• Experience implementing pragmatic network security and audit
• Current, industry recognised, advanced certification, ideally CCIE, JNCIE or equivalent
• Good understanding of network configuration and troubleshooting on a range of server Operating systems
• Experience of working with application and network layer cryptography and virtualisation
• Competency with Unix/Linux scripting and tools and their application to network engineering, monitoring, automation, and troubleshooting
• Experience of working within an ITIL framework
Personal Attributes
• Ability to think strategically and evaluate options in the short, medium and long term.
• Ability to cope in a technically complex and fast-changing environment, and to respond calmly and rationally to changing aspirations in a deadline-driven situation.
• Strong planning and organising skills including the ability to manage several work streams simultaneously.
• Excellent communication skills with a capacity to present, discuss and explain issues coherently and logically both in writing and verbally.
• Good influencing and persuasion skills with the ability to enthuse and inspire multidisciplinary teams and build successful relationships at all levels.
• Clear decision-making ability with the facility to judge complex situations and assess when to escalate issues.
• Ability to balance conflicting and changing demands through prioritisation and a pragmatic approach
• Good team player, self motivated and able to work on own initiative.
